China’s rare Earth Export Curbs Threaten EU-US Trade Dynamics

China's restrictions on rare earth exports are raising concerns in the EU,potentially impacting trade relations with both China and the United States.">

Beijing’s tightening grip on rare earth mineral exports is sending ripples through Europe, potentially reshaping trade dynamics with both China and the United States. The export controls are viewed as a strategic maneuver to dissuade Brussels from aligning too closely with Washington, especially as the EU seeks to navigate trade negotiations amidst existing tariffs.Rare earth elements are vital in the production of manny technologies, including smartphones, electric vehicles, and wind turbines, making them a crucial component of the global economy.

EU Faces Pressure Amidst Trade Tensions

The restrictions are seen as a lever to discourage closer ties between the EU and the U.S., according to Rhodium Group associate director, agatha Kratz Agatha Kratz. This pressure comes as the EU aims to finalize trade deals while navigating existing tariffs imposed by the U.S.

Did You Know? …

china controls approximately 90% of the global rare earth mineral market, giving it notable leverage in international trade.

EU trade commissioner Maroš Šefčovič addressed the “alarming situation” with his Chinese counterpart, Wang Wentao, during a recent meeting in Paris. Šefčovič emphasized the need for progress before the leaders’ summit in July, hoping to inject fresh momentum into reshaping economic and trade relations. The EU is actively seeking to diversify its supply chains to mitigate risks associated with over-reliance on a single source.

EU’s Response: Diversification Efforts

In response to these concerns, the EU is actively pursuing strategies to reduce its dependency on China for critical raw materials. The Critical Raw Materials Act, featuring 13 key projects, aims to limit reliance on any single country for more than 65% of certain raw materials. According to the European Commission, the EU aims to secure a sustainable and competitive supply of critical raw materials by 2030 European Commission.

Industry Commissioner Stéphane Séjourné stated that export bans tend to strengthen the EU’s resolve to diversify further. However, these long-term strategies offer little immediate relief to industries heavily reliant on Chinese rare earth minerals.

Key Rare Earth Elements and Their Uses
Element Symbol Uses
Neodymium Nd Magnets in electric vehicles and wind turbines
Dysprosium Dy high-performance magnets, data storage
Europium Eu Phosphors in displays, nuclear control rods
Cerium Ce Catalytic converters, polishing compounds
Lanthanum La Camera lenses, hybrid car batteries

Evergreen Insights: The Geopolitics of Rare Earth Minerals

The control of rare earth mineral resources has become a significant geopolitical issue, with countries vying for access and influence. China’s dominance in this sector has raised concerns among other major economies, prompting them to seek alternative sources and develop strategies to reduce their reliance on Chinese supplies. The competition for rare earth minerals is likely to intensify in the coming years, shaping international relations and trade policies.

Historically, rare earth minerals were primarily mined in the United States, but production shifted to China in the late 20th century due to lower labor costs and less stringent environmental regulations. This shift has created a situation where China controls a significant portion of the global supply chain, giving it considerable leverage in international trade and diplomacy.

Frequently Asked Questions About Rare Earth Minerals

What are rare earth minerals?
Rare earth minerals are a set of seventeen chemical elements in the periodic table, specifically the fifteen lanthanides plus scandium and yttrium. They are called “rare” not because they are scarce, but because they are arduous to extract and process.
Why are rare earth minerals vital?
Rare earth minerals are essential components in many high-tech applications, including electronics, renewable energy, and defense technologies. They are used in magnets, batteries, catalysts, and other critical components.
Where are rare earth minerals found?
Rare earth minerals are found in various locations around the world, including China, the United states, Australia, and Brazil.Though, China currently dominates the global market for rare earth mineral production and processing.
What are the environmental impacts of rare earth mineral mining?
Rare earth mineral mining can have significant environmental impacts, including habitat destruction, water pollution, and air pollution. The extraction and processing of these minerals often involve the use of toxic chemicals and can generate large amounts of waste.
